Anheuser-Busch's CEO has refused to rule out partnering with transgender influencer Dylan Mulvaney again – as he avoided answering how much the marketing blunder had cost Bud Light.
Brendan Whitworth, US CEO, insisted that his priority was his employees and added that they had poured three times the amount of investment into Bud Light for this year - as the company has lost a staggering $20billion in market cap.
Speaking to CBS Mornings, Whitworth was asked if he would send Mulvaney, 26, another can, knowing the backlash.
But instead of giving a definitive answer, the CEO instead launched into a pre-rehearsed speech about the 'social conversation' that the disaster campaign caused
Whitworth added that they 'need to deeply understand the consumer' and 'appreciate' what they want' from the brand, as he was blasted on social media for doing a 'dismal job'.
He was then challenged over his refusal to answer, with Tony Dokoupil asking if the decision was a mistake - as sales for the beer dropped a staggering 28.5 percent.
Whitworth again avoided the question, saying: 'As we move forward we want to focus on what we do best, which is brewing great beer for everyone, listening to our consumers, being humble in listening to them.
'Making sure that we do right by our employees, take care and support our partners, and ultimately make an impact in the communities that we serve.'
He added that Bud Light 'doesn't belong' in the 'divisive conversation' around the marketing move, saying that it has 'moved away from beer'.
The CEO said that the impact on the employees is his responsibility, and that 'everything we do, I'm accountable for'.
